ABSTRACT

For the first time Knoevenagel condensation has been catalyzed by elemental copper with unexpected activity and excellent isolated yields. Inexpensive, widely available copper powder was used to catalyze the condensation of cyanoacetate and benzaldehyde under mild conditions. To ensure general applicability, a wide variety of different substrates was successfully reacted.

ABSTRACT

We use in situ X-ray absorption and diffraction studies to directly monitor the crystallization of different titania polymorphs in one and the same solution. We find that, despite the commonly accepted polymorphic-crossover from anatase to rutile triggered by the critical size of nanoparticles, in the solution their respective nucleation and growth are independent processes. Moreover, we find that 5.9 nm rutile nanoparticles are formed prior to the formation of 8.4 nm anatase nanoparticles. Our results suggest that the origins of this crystallization mechanism lie in the formation of an intermediate non-crystalline phase and in time-dependent changes in the chemical environment.
